Case #14:


Case profile:

Patient: Child, either sex.

Case record:

Chief Complaint: Parents request a routine examination.

 

Medical History: No abnormalities are identified.

 

Dental History: This is the patient's first dental appointment.

 

Clinical Findings: A 2 x 3 mm, well-circumscribed pigmentation is present on the right hard palate. The lesion is raised, firm, smooth surfaced and fixed to overlying mucosa and underlying structures. The lesion does not blanch upon pressure. The patient and parents were unaware of the lesion.
